Generator Service in Heber City, UT
Generator service involves routine inspections, maintenance, and repairs to ensure backup power systems operate reliably when needed. This service covers a variety of generator types, including portable units and standby systems connected to a property’s electrical system. Homeowners typically request generator service to maintain optimal performance, prevent unexpected breakdowns, and extend the lifespan of their equipment. Before requesting service, property owners often want to understand the specific issues affecting their generator, such as starting problems, unusual noises, or decreased power output, as well as any recommended maintenance schedules to keep the system functioning properly.
Proper generator service can include tasks like checking fuel levels, inspecting electrical connections, testing transfer switches, and replacing worn components. Property owners usually seek clarity on what the service will involve, how often maintenance should be performed, and what signs indicate that professional attention is needed. Ensuring the generator is in good working order is essential for reliable backup power during outages, especially in areas where power interruptions are common or during severe weather events.

Generator Service Questions
Why is regular generator service important? Regular maintenance helps ensure reliable operation and can prevent unexpected breakdowns during power outages.
What services are included in generator maintenance? Maintenance typically includes inspecting, cleaning, testing, and replacing worn parts to keep the generator running efficiently.
How often should a generator be serviced? It is recommended to have a generator inspected and serviced at least once a year or as specified by the manufacturer.
What signs indicate a generator needs service? Signs include unusual noises, difficulty starting, or inconsistent power output, which may signal the need for professional inspection.
